Point O is the center of dilation. Triangle D E F is dilated to create smaller triangle D prime E prime F prime. The length of O F prime is 3. The length of F prime F is 7.

What is the scale factor of the dilation of triangle DEF?

Three-tenths
Three-sevenths
Seven-thirds
7

2 Answers

4 votes

Answer:

A. 3/10
